What to Look for When Hiring Microsoft Dynamics Engineers

Enterprise software has evolved from being efficiency driven to a foundation for connected business ecosystems. Microsoft Dynamics 365 plays a pivotal role in helping businesses unify sales, operation, finance, and customer engagement. However, the real impact of the platform also depends on the people configuring and customizing it.

To unlock its optimum potential, tech and product companies need to hire Microsoft Dynamics engineers who combine technical expertise with business understanding. They should be experienced enough to turn a platform into a growth driver. Selecting the right experts ensures that Dynamics support scalability, compliance, and long-term business goals.

That's why the below qualities and attributes must be evaluated when building your dynamics team:

New list icon

Expertise across dynamic 365 modules

Microsoft Dynamics 365 isn't a one-size-fits-all approach. Its modular design means that businesses can deploy CRM, ERP, or industry-specific applications based on their needs. Engineers with experience across multiple modules bring flexibility and adaptability.

  • CRM specialization

    Modules like Dynamic 365 Sales and Customer Service improve lead tracking, customer engagement, and support automation. Hiring skilled Microsoft Dynamics CRM developers helps configure workflows that reduce manual effort with improved visibility.

  • ERP knowledge

    Finance and supply chain applications can manage everything from accounting to logistics. Engineers integrating ERP with CRM deliver seamless workflows across the organization.

  • Customization skills

    Every company has its unique needs. Engineers that build custom plugins, dashboards, and process flows, ensure that Dynamics adapts to the business instead of the other way around.

This versatility is essential for organizations that start small with one module and later on expand their usage. Engineers with a broader expertise save time and cost during scaling.

New list icon

Integration and data migration expertise

If you want dynamics to deliver real business value, it must connect with the wider ecosystem. A standalone implementation can quickly turn into a bottleneck if integration is not prioritized.

  • Third-party integration

    Seamless connections with platforms like Power BI, Teams, or SharePoint amplify collaboration and insights. Skilled engineers are well-aware of ways to maximize these synergies.

  • Data migration

    Migrating data from legacy systems is often one of the biggest risks in a Dynamics project. Engineers must design migration plans that preserve integrity and minimize disruption.

  • API and Middleware knowledge

    Understanding azure services, REST APIs, and middleware tools is crucial for cross-platform communication.

When hiring Microsoft Dynamics developers with proven integration expertise, Dynamics transforms into the hub for your business ecosystem. This powers collaboration and visibility across teams.

New list icon

Security and compliance awareness

With scrutiny around data handling and privacy rising, businesses need to ensure that their dynamic environments are secure and compliant. Engineers play a prominent role in embedding these practices.

  • Role-based security

    Engineers configure permissions so that sensitive data is only accessible to authorized users.

  • Regulatory compliance

    Awareness of GDPR, HIPAA, or financial regulations helps to avoid costly fines.

  • Audit and monitoring

    Implementing audit trails and monitoring systems offers transparency and helps catch irregularities early on.

For product companies that are handling sensitive customer or financial data, compliance is not optional. Engineers with a strong security knowledge add a protective layer to the investment in dynamics.

New list icon

Communication and problem solving skills

Beyond technical knowledge, engineers should also be able to collaborate across departments and translate business needs into technical configurations.

  • Requirement gathering

    Microsoft dynamics engineers must work closely with stakeholders to address actual needs rather than generic assumptions.

  • Stakeholder collaboration

    Clear communication with the sales, marketing, and operations team ensures alignment during projects.

  • Solution-oriented thinking

    Top engineers design sustainable fixes that evolve with business needs, rather than patching issues temporarily.

Dynamic projects succeed when engineers combine technical depth with interpersonal effectiveness.

New list icon

Industry knowledge and business acumen

Technical mastery is essential, but engineers with an understanding of industry-specific challenges bring additional value. For instance,

  • Manufacturing

    Engineers that are familiar with supply chain dynamics configure modules to handle complex logistics.

  • Healthcare

    Understanding compliance requirements ensures patient data is managed securely.

  • Retail

    Knowledge of customer engagement tools helps to configure CRM modules for driving loyalty and retention.

Hiring Microsoft dynamics engineers with business awareness ensures dynamics configurations are practical, usable, and aligned with industry priorities.

New list icon

Innovation through power platform and AI

Dynamics 365 is rapidly evolving with Microsoft's Power Platform and AI potential. Engineers who leverage these tools extend the platform's possibilities.

  • Power Apps and Power Automate

    Engineers can build low-code apps and automate repetitive tasks, reducing the manual workload.

  • Power BI Integration

    Data visualization and advanced reporting helps leadership teams make informed decisions.

  • AI and Copilot Features

    With AI now embedded in Dynamics, engineers with the ability to configure predictive insights or AI-driven recommendations make the platform more intelligent.

A Microsoft Dynamics engineer is responsible for building, configuring, and customizing CRM and ERP systems to match a company's unique processes. They handle workflow automation, data migration, and system integrations to ensure every department can use the system smoothly. Their main tasks include developing custom modules, reports, and dashboards, managing security roles and permissions, and maintaining compliance with business standards. They also work closely with stakeholders to turn business goals into technical solutions, enhance system performance, and provide ongoing support.

In order to make Dynamics 365 fit specific business procedures, a Microsoft Dynamics engineer modifies entities, workflows, forms, and dashboards. They enhance core functionality, automate operations, and enforce business rules using scripts, Power Platform tools, and custom plugins. They guarantee smooth data flow throughout the company by integrating with third-party systems and using custom APIs. They facilitate increased productivity, user adoption, and business alignment by tailoring the platform to particular requirements.

A Microsoft Dynamics engineer with extensive knowledge of Dynamics 365 configuration, customization, and integration is what your projects need. Knowledge of data migration, security responsibilities, and reporting guarantees a seamless implementation, while proficiency with Power Platform tools, SQL, and C#/.NET is necessary for expanding capabilities. In addition to technical proficiency, project management, stakeholder communication, and business process analysis abilities are essential for coordinating the system with corporate objectives.

In order to facilitate smooth data interchange, a Microsoft Dynamics engineer uses APIs, middleware, and connectors to integrate Dynamics 365 with business systems and third-party applications. They might connect Dynamics to CRM, ERP, or industry-specific apps using tools like Power Automate, Azure Logic Apps, or custom web services. Assuring data security, consistency, and real-time platform synchronisation are important duties.

By setting up field-level security, role-based access controls, and data encryption to safeguard private data, a Microsoft Dynamics engineer guarantees data security and compliance in Dynamics 365. To comply with regulations, they put GDPR-ready features, audit trails, and compliance reporting into practice. In addition, the engineer creates safe integrations, controls identity using Azure Active Directory, and keeps an eye on system behaviour for possible threats.

By creating unique workflows, business rules, and Power Automate flows that do away with manual labour and minimize errors, a Microsoft Dynamics engineer maximizes workflows and automation in Dynamics 365. They guarantee quicker and more reliable team operations by streamlining procedures including data entry, notifications, and approvals. By customizing automation to address particular requirements, these engineers enhances data accuracy, user adoption, and productivity.

Having expertise in both CRM and ERP modules allows a Microsoft Dynamics engineer to connect customer-facing activities with core business operations. ERP skills help manage finance, supply chain, and operations, while CRM knowledge ensures smooth handling of sales, marketing, and service functions. When these areas work together, the engineer can build integrated solutions that eliminate data silos, improve visibility across teams, and enable smarter, faster business decisions.

By making the system easier to use, streamlining interfaces, and integrating features with everyday tasks, a Microsoft Dynamics engineer helps with user adoption and training. They provide automated procedures, role-based dashboards, and guided processes to lessen end-user friction. In addition to configuration, they facilitate adoption by assisting teams in understanding functionality and business value through practical training, documentation, and knowledge-sharing sessions.

A Microsoft Dynamics engineer should adhere to best practices like careful planning, impact analysis, and data backup when managing system updates or migrations in order to minimize interruptions. Before putting changes into production, they do sandbox testing to verify workflows, integrations, and customizations. Throughout the process, it is crucial to guarantee data integrity, version compatibility, and security compliance. A smooth adoption process is supported by training, documentation, and open communication with stakeholders.

A Microsoft Dynamics engineer leverages built-in reporting, dashboards, and Power BI integrations to transform raw data into actionable insights. By configuring custom reports, KPIs, and role-based dashboards, they ensure stakeholders see relevant metrics tied to business goals. They also enable real-time visibility into sales performance, customer behavior, finance, or operations, helping leaders make data-driven decisions.
